At Felixstowe train station, travelers will find ticket machines readily available to purchase and collect pre-bought tickets. These machines are accessible to everyone, including those with mobility challenges, thanks to the station's step-free access and the provision of induction loops. The station prides itself on being user-friendly, even without a staffed ticket office.
While there are no waiting rooms or refreshment facilities at the station, passengers can utilize the seating area on the platform. The station is well-equipped with CCTV for added security, and help points ensure assistance is always within reach. Although luggage storage and cycle hire options are not available, the station does provide substantial bicycle storage, making it convenient for cycling enthusiasts and commuters alike.

While compact, Godstone station provides essential facilities that cater to the needs of its travelers. Though there’s no ticket office, ticket machines are available and fully equipped to handle ticket collections and sales, including those with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. For those needing assistance, Godstone features a help point system on its platforms and has induction loops for those with hearing impairments.
In terms of accessibility, Godstone is classified as a Category B3 station. There is step-free access in certain areas via a long and somewhat steep ramp, providing access to platform 2. Unfortunately, platform 1 requires the use of steps, and passengers requiring assistance are encouraged to make arrangements beforehand. Although there isn’t staff available at Godstone, helpful on-board staff is ready to assist passengers with boarding where needed. Other facilities include a seating area, payphones, as well as limited bicycle storage with CCTV for security.
